The Answer Was Already on the Shelf
EU CRA: From Threat to Answer
Most of the open source world first heard the CRA as a threat. For the people who had spent years building the required tools, the law’s arrival felt like something else. “For me, it was ‘finally’,” Hemel says.
He casts the law and tooling as two sides of one push. The CRA is the stick; the open, high-quality data of a project like CodeSupply is the carrot, the thing that keeps the compliance overhead as low as it will go. “Though a carrot,” he adds, “can also be used as a very short, and probably orange, stick.”
Pressed to make the case for the CRA as the answer rather than a fresh burden, Ombredanne lands on one word. “It forces transparency,” he says, “or at least more transparency,” and calls that a real first step. He is honest about its limits. He and Hemel both think the law would work better organized around software packages rather than finished products. Treat the package as the unit, Hemel says, and security and license information becomes something you simply attach to it, “like decorating a Christmas tree.” Ombredanne had hoped the reporting rules might let Europe gather every SBOM into a single census of what open source software is actually in use across the continent; that is not in the plan.
He is just as honest about readiness. The requirement to report an exploited vulnerability inside a tight window is, in his words, close to physically impossible for most companies today. They mostly do not yet know what software their products contain, and the first deadline is set for September 2026. Faced with the choice, many companies will quietly under-report and hope. “The data is shit,” he says, “and the tools are not complete.”
That is the case for building Europe’s own foundation rather than borrowing someone else’s. Whoever decides what counts as an exploitable vulnerability decides how much compliance work a company has to do. Ombredanne puts the question plainly: Should a European organization depend on a defunded US federal agency to define its legal obligations? He is not describing a hypothetical. The US National Vulnerability Database, the resource much of the world’s security automation quietly relies on, spent 2024 watching its backlog of unanalyzed vulnerabilities climb past 27,000. In April 2026, the institute that runs it conceded it could not keep up and narrowed its full analysis to prioritize US federal and US-critical systems: roughly 15 to 20 percent of incoming vulnerabilities, by independent estimates. A month later, a US government watchdog reported the database could no longer be considered reliable. Europe had no vote in any of the decisions that led there.
The answer was already on the shelf when the law came looking for it: two European efforts. VulnerableCode is the community side, an open database that cross-checks many sources instead of trusting any single one. The European Union Agency for Cybersecurity is the institutional side, standing up a European vulnerability database and moving to take a senior role in the global CVE system. Rather than a European data source for its own sake, “it’s about having a correct, open, verifiable, traceable data source,” Ombredanne says.
What an ordinary buyer might notice 10 years from now is quieter than the politics and more concrete: a device whose code stays maintained and secure for longer. What changes for the companies shipping that software, in Ombredanne’s telling, is a pair of habits that come to seem ordinary: tracking the security of every dependency and paying back into the open source projects they build on, in cash or in kind. Hemel expects new markets to open alongside that development, hardware sold on full traceability and long-term support rather than on price.
Hemel also expects businesses to find angles the legislators never imagined, such as companies spun up to ship a product and dissolved before anyone can hold them to account — with escrow and mandatory pre-market audits as the eventual counter, and at the cost of slower time to market. “The CRA is not the end of the game,” he says. “It is probably just the end of the beginning of the game. We are in for a ride.”
Ombredanne’s horizon runs further out. Peer review and decentralization are only a step, he says, toward an endgame in which open source projects publish the security and license data for their own code, and no single government’s funding decisions can degrade what the rest of the world relies on. An open, independently governed record of what is inside a product and what is wrong with it is not a convenience. It is what digital autonomy looks like in practice: the ability to see clearly, and to fix what you find, without asking anyone’s permission.

Links for your toolkit:
A minimum practice for the CRA: Keep a continuous inventory of third-party code inside your products, then track its licenses and vulnerabilities against that inventory, keyed by Package URL. Ombredanne points to a ready-now stack: Dependency-Track or SecObserve to watch the inventory and Syft and Grype to generate and scan a software bill of materials backed by open vulnerability data from OSV, Vulnerability-Lookup, PurlDB, and VulnerableCode.
